Awesome accommodations. Loved my Yurt experience. 4 stars. It is a tent and you can hear everything going on around you. Some are very close together so you don't get the feeling of privacy. Not a deal breaker by any means and I would recommend that you study the lay out before making a reservation. Once again it was a great experience all in all.

Well appointed and comfortable does not begin to describe how lovely the Tuckasegee yurt was. My husband and I stayed in it this past weekend and it was wonderful. We planned on bringing our dogs, but at the last minute chose to hold off and try to hike in the national park, but were provided a dog bed and blanket for our pups just in case. The firepit, deck and stunning views were icing on the cake of staying in such a lovely place with nice linens, ample niceties (coffee, fridge and dishes). We plan on returning next year and staying closer and utilizing all of the amenities (drove a lot over the weekend to visit family). It was freezing and we stayed comfy the entire time, courtesy of the space heaters, split unit and fan (use it!). My only issue was the bed was softer than what we are used to and the first night I did not sleep as well as the peaceful and cozy surrounding should have warranted. The second night, I was exhausted from hiking so I passed out! Highly recommend this wonderful vacation offering. We will be back!
